Universal Mass Dependence for Particle Production Rates in $e^+e^-$, $pp$ and $AA$ Collisions from the Quark-Gluon Plasma Perspective

It is demonstrated that universal mass dependence for meson and baryon
inclusive cross-sections advocated recently in $e^+e^-$ annihilation and in
hadronic reactions is consistent also with heavy ion collisions data and can
therefore be used as a reference for quark-gluon plasma studies.
